Exhibit 10.61
MASTER ASSIGNMENT AGREEMENT
Date: August 5, 2009
To:  
Axis Operating Company LLC
and
Bank of America, N.A., as Administrative Agent
Re:  
Master Assignment under the Credit Agreement referred to below
Ladies and Gentlemen:
Please refer to Section 15.6.1 of the Credit Agreement dated as of December 28, 2007 (as amended or otherwise modified from time to time, the “Credit Agreement”) among Axis Operating Company LLC, a Delaware limited liability company (the “Borrower”), various financial institutions and Bank of America, N.A., as Administrative Agent. Unless otherwise defined herein or the context otherwise requires, terms used in this agreement (as amended or otherwise modified from time to time, this “Assignment Agreement”) have the meanings provided in the Credit Agreement.
Section 1. Assignment and Acceptance.
Each of Bank of America, N.A., The CIT Group/Equipment Financing, Inc. and First Bank, in their capacities as Lenders under the Credit Agreement (collectively, the “Assignors”), hereby sells and assigns, without recourse, to ARI Component Venture LLC and ASF-Keystone, Inc., a Delaware corporation (herein, the “Assignees”), on a fifty-fifty pro rata basis as between the Assignees, and the Assignees hereby purchase and assume from each Assignor, that interest in and to each Assignor’s rights and obligations under the Credit Agreement as of the date hereof equal to 100% of all of the Loans, of the participation interests in the Letters of Credit and of the Commitments (collectively, the “Assigned Interests”), such sales, purchases, assignments and assumptions of the Assigned Interests (collectively, the “Assignment Transactions”) to be effective as of the date hereof, subject to receipt by Administrative Agent, for its benefit and on behalf of the Lenders, of the consideration required hereunder in respect of such sales and purchases (the “Effective Date”). Set forth as Schedule 1 hereto is a statement of all monetary consideration due and owing to Administrative Agent, for its benefit and on behalf of the Lenders, on the date hereof in respect of the Assignment Transactions (the “Cash Consideration”).

 

 


 

Section 2. Effect of Assignment and Acceptance.
Immediately after giving effect to the Assignment Transactions, (i) the Assignors shall have no remaining interest in the Assigned Interests, and shall cease being Lenders under the Credit Agreement and (ii) each Assignee shall have a fifty percent (50%) interest in the Assigned Interests. Notwithstanding the foregoing, each of the Assignors shall retain all rights under Section 15.5 of the Credit Agreement (Costs, Expenses and Taxes) and under Sections 15.17 through and including Section 15.20 of the Credit Agreement (Indemnification by the Borrower, Nonliability of Lenders, Forum Selection and Consent to Jurisdiction and Waiver of Jury Trial).
Section 3. Settlement Matters.
Each Assignor hereby acknowledges, consents and agrees that, pursuant to a certain Agreement Regarding Agency Resignation, Appointment and Acceptance of even date herewith (as amended or otherwise modified from time to time the “Agent Resignation Agreement”) among Bank of America, N.A., Borrower and the Assignees, each as a co-Agent and collectively as Administrative Agent (herein, the “New Agent”), immediately following the consummation of the Assignment Transactions, Bank of America shall resign as Administrative Agent, and the Assignees shall be appointed as the New Agent. Each Assignor hereby instructs the New Agent to make all payments from and after the Effective Date in respect of the interest assigned hereby directly to the Assignees; provided, that the Assignors and the Assignees agree that all interest and fees accrued up to, but not including, the Effective Date are the property of the Assignors, and not the Assignees.
Section 4. Representations and Warranties.
Each Assignor represents and warrants to each other party hereto that it is the legal and beneficial owner of the Assigned Interests being assigned by it hereunder, representing one-third of the total Assigned Interests being assigned hereunder, and that each such Assigned Interest is free and clear of any adverse claims (other than any such claims of the Borrower or any Guarantor arising under the Credit Agreement). Each party hereto represents and warrants to each other party hereto that (i) it is duly authorized to execute and deliver this Assignment Agreement, and to perform its obligations hereunder and (ii) this Assignment Agreement is the legal, valid and binding obligation of such party, enforceable against such party in accordance with its terms, subject to bankruptcy, insolvency and similar laws affecting the enforceability of creditors’ rights generally and to general principles of equity. Each Assignee acknowledges that, except as otherwise set forth in this Section 4, neither Administrative Agent nor any Assignor has made any representation or warranty to it with regard to the Credit Agreement, the other Loan Documents, the Collateral or any transactions contemplated by the Loan Documents. In furtherance of the preceding, each Assignee acknowledges that neither Administrative Agent nor any Assignor has made any representation or warranty to it regarding the existence of any Liens securing or purporting to secure the Assigned Interests, or with respect to the priority of any such Lien. Each Assignee represents to the Administrative Agent and to each Assignor that it has, independently and without reliance upon the Administrative Agent or any Assignor and based on such documents and information as it has deemed appropriate, made its own appraisal of and investigation into the business, prospects, operations, property, financial and other condition and creditworthiness of the Loan Parties, and made its own decision to enter into this Assignment Agreement and, in connection therewith, to extend credit to the Borrower.

Section 5. Certain Waivers.
Each of the Assignors, the Borrower and the Assignees waives compliance with any notice or timing provisions set forth in Section 15.6 of the Credit Agreement insofar as such notice or timing provision would otherwise preclude consummation of the Assignment Transactions on the Effective Date.
Section 6. Administrative Matters.
Each Assignee hereby confirms that it has received a copy of the Credit Agreement and each other Loan Document in effect on the date hereof. Except as otherwise provided in the Credit Agreement, effective as of the Effective Date:
(a) each Assignee (i) shall be deemed automatically to have become a party to the Credit Agreement and to have all the rights and obligations of a “Lender” under the Credit Agreement as if it were an original signatory thereto to the extent specified in the second paragraph hereof; and (ii) agrees to be bound by the terms and conditions set forth in the Credit Agreement as if it were an original signatory thereto; and
(b) each Assignor shall be fully released from its obligations under the Credit Agreement as a Lender, other than any obligations under Section 15.5 of the Credit Agreement (Costs, Expenses and Taxes) and under Sections 15.17 through and including Section 15.20 of the Credit Agreement (Indemnification by the Borrower, Nonliability of Lenders, Forum Selection and Consent to Jurisdiction and Waiver of Jury Trial).

Section 7. Release.
In consideration of the agreements of Assignors contained herein and for other good and valuable consideration, the receipt and sufficiency of which are hereby acknowledged, Borrower, each Guarantor, JV Rep (as such term is defined in the Agent Resignation Agreement) and each Assignee, on behalf of itself and its successors and assigns, and its predecessors, and legal representatives (Borrower, each Guarantor, JV Rep, each Assignee and all such other Persons being hereinafter referred to collectively as the “Releasing Parties” and individually as a “Releasing Party”), hereby absolutely, unconditionally and irrevocably releases, remises and forever discharges each Assignor and Bank of America, N.A., in its capacity as Administrative Agent and Issuing Lender, and each of their respective successors and assigns, and each of their present and former shareholders, affiliates, subsidiaries, divisions, predecessors, directors, officers, attorneys, employees, agents, legal representatives and other representatives (each Assignor, Bank of America, N.A., in its capacity as Administrative Agent and Issuing Lender, and all such other Persons being hereinafter referred to collectively as the “Releasees” and individually as a “Releasee”), of and from all demands, actions, causes of action, suits, covenants, contracts, controversies, agreements, promises, sums of money, accounts, bills, reckonings, damages and any and all other claims, counterclaims, defenses, rights of set-off, demands and liabilities whatsoever, in each case only to the extent for or on account of, or in relation to, or in any way in connection with this Assignment Agreement, the Credit Agreement or any other Loan Document, or any of the transactions hereunder or thereunder (individually, a “Claim” and collectively, “Claims”) of every kind and nature, known or unknown, suspected or unsuspected, at law or in equity, which any Releasing Party may now or hereafter own, hold, have or claim to have against the Releasees or any of them for, upon, or by reason of any circumstance, action, cause or thing whatsoever which arises at any time on or prior to the date of this Assignment Agreement, in each case only to the extent (i) for or on account of, or in relation to, or in any way in connection with this Assignment Agreement, the Credit Agreement or any other Loan Document, or any of the transactions hereunder or thereunder and (ii) not arising from any Releasee’s gross negligence or willful misconduct as determined by a final, nonappealable judgment by a court of competent jurisdiction.
Borrower, each Guarantor, JV Rep and each Assignee understands, acknowledges and agrees that the release set forth above may be pleaded as a full and complete defense to any Claim and may be used as a basis for an injunction against any action, suit or other proceeding which may be instituted, prosecuted or attempted in breach of the provisions of such release. Borrower, each Guarantor, JV Rep and each Assignee agrees that no fact, event, circumstance, evidence or transaction which could now be asserted or which may hereafter be discovered shall affect in any manner the final, absolute and unconditional nature of the release set forth above.

 

-4-


 

For purposes of this Assignment Agreement and the Agent Resignation Agreement, “Guarantors” shall mean each of American Railcar Inc., a Delaware corporation, and Amsted Industries Incorporated, a Delaware corporation.
Section 8. Covenant Not To Sue.
Each of the Releasing Parties hereby absolutely, unconditionally and irrevocably, covenants and agrees with and in favor of each Releasee that it will not sue (at law, in equity, in any regulatory proceeding or otherwise) any Releasee on the basis of any Claim released, remised and discharged by any Releasing Party pursuant to this Assignment Agreement. If any Releasing Party violates the foregoing covenant, Borrower, each Guarantor, JV Rep and each Assignee, for itself and its successors and assigns, predecessors, and legal representatives, agrees to pay, on a joint and several basis (subject to clauses (y) and (z) below), in addition to such other damages as any Releasee may sustain as a result of such violation, all attorneys’ fees and costs incurred by any Releasee as a result of such violation, except that (x) Releasing Parties shall have no liability to the Releasees for any damages, fees and costs arising (i) on account of the applicable Releasee’s gross negligence or willful misconduct as determined by a final, nonappealable judgment by a court of competent jurisdiction and/or (ii) in respect of any fees or costs incurred or damages sustained by any Releasee prior to the date hereof; (y) the maximum collective liability of ARI Component Venture LLC and American Railcar Industries, Inc. and their respective successors and assigns, and their respective legal representatives, in the aggregate, shall in no event exceed the damages, fees, and costs recoverable under this Section 8 as a consequence of a violation of the foregoing covenant by one or more of ARI Component Venture LLC, American Railcar Industries, Inc. and their respective successors and assigns, and their respective predecessors and legal representatives; and (z) the maximum collective liability of ASF-Keystone, Inc. and Amsted Industries Incorporated and their respective successors and assigns, and its predecessors and legal representatives, in the aggregate, shall in no event exceed the damages, fees, and costs recoverable under this Section 8 as a consequence of a violation of the foregoing covenant by one or more of ASF-Keystone, Inc. and Amsted Industries Incorporated and their respective successors and assigns, and their respective predecessors and legal representatives.
